Sunday, May 15, 2011

Seto Gumba - Druk Amitabha Mountain, Kathmandu

Seto Gumba in Kathmandu is one of the most beautiful Buddhist Heritage in Kathmandu, Nepal. So the mountain is known by Druk Amitabha Mountain. I have visited it quite a time but I didn't know by that name.

